Gavin Isaacs named as new CEO of Shuffle Master

Gavin Isaacs has been named as the new Chief Executive Officer of Shuffle Master Inc. Mr Isaacs has been Chief Operating Officer at Bally for the past four years.

“I am delighted to join Shuffle Master at such an exciting time both for the company and for the global gaming industry,” said Mr Isaacs in a prepared statement.

“Shuffle Master is a great company steeped with accomplishment, highly innovative products, talented employees, and a growing worldwide customer base. There are extraordinary opportunities ahead for Shuffle Master and I look forward to working with the entire team as we position the company for future long-term growth and profitability,” he added.

David Lopez, Shuffle Master’s Chief Operating Officer added: “After spending considerable time with Gavin, I am pleased that the board has selected a candidate with Gavin’s level of experience and leadership. I look forward to working closely with him to enhance Shuffle Master’s position in the global marketplace and to expand our opportunities for sustained growth.”

Shuffle Master describes itself as the gaming industry’s premier supplier of automatic card shufflers and proprietary table games.

At Bally Mr Isaacs was responsible for the company’s worldwide game and operations business including sales, product management, product development, manufacturing and customer support. From 1999 to 2006 Mr. Isaacs worked for Aristocrat Leisure Limited, another leading gaming equipment and systems company. During his tenure with Aristocrat, he served in key management positions, including General Manager, Global Marketing and Business Development, and Managing Director, Europe. In March 2003, he was named to the position of Americas President. Before joining Aristocrat, Mr Isaacs was a partner with the Australian law firm Phillips Fox.
